NVE CONSTRUCTORS, INC. v. N.L.R.B.

No. 89-70477.

934 F.2d 1084 (1991)

NVE CONSTRUCTORS, INC., Petitioner, v. NATIONAL LABOR RELATIONS BOARD, Respondent, and Laborers' International Union of North America, Local No. 1184, Intervenor.

United States Court of Appeals, Ninth Circuit.

Decided June 6, 1991.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John W. Prager, Jr., Thierman, Cook, Brown & Prager, Santa Ana, Cal., for petitioner.

Margaret G. Bezour and Laurence S. Zakson, N.L.R.B., Washington, D.C., for respondent.

Walter Kamiat, Laurence Cohen, Sherman, Dunn, Chen, Leifer & Yellig, Washington, D.C., and Anthony Segall, Reich, Adell & Crost, Los Angeles, Cal., for intervenor.

Before CHAMBERS, BEEZER and KOZINSKI, Circuit Judges.


BEEZER, Circuit Judge:

NVE Constructors petitions for review of a NLRB decision dismissing its complaint against Laborers' Local Union No. 1184. The Board held that section 8(b)(7)(C) of the National Labor Relations Act was not violated where the union, which was not certified, picketed for less than thirty days to force NVE to enter into a prehire agreement. We deny the petition for review and affirm the Board's decision.
